Haryana Ladli Social Security Allowance Scheme: Empowering Girl Children
The Haryana Ladli Social Security Allowance Scheme provides a monthly financial allowance to families with only girl children to promote their well-being and education. It aims to eliminate gender discrimination and support families without a male child.

To qualify for the Haryana Ladli Social Security Allowance Scheme, applicants must meet the following criteria:
- Domicile/Employment: The biological single parent or parents of the family must be domiciled in Haryana or be working for the Government of Haryana.
- Family Composition: The family must have no son, whether biological or adopted. Only families with one or more girl children are eligible.
- Age Criterion: The enrollment of families under this scheme commences from the 45th birthday of either the mother or the father.
- Income Limit: The gross annual income of the family from all sources must not exceed ā¹2,00,000/-.
- Household Exclusions:
- Guardians or any parent of the child who is employed by any Government or by any Local/Statutory Body, or any organization substantially financed by any Government or Local/Statutory Body, or who is drawing pension or family pension therefrom, are not eligible under the scheme.
- Income received or accrued from accumulated earnings, including Provident Funds, Annuities from Commercial Banks, Financial Institutions, or Insurance, is considered in the income calculation for eligibility purposes.

Applicants need to furnish the following documents to apply for the Haryana Ladli Social Security Allowance Scheme. Ensure all documents are clear and valid. Remember to Resize Documents with Photo Resizer Tool before uploading for online applications.
- Age Proof (Any one of the following documents issued prior to 24.08.2018):
- Birth Certificate (Issued by Registrar, Birth & Death)
- School Certificate (5th, 8th, or 10th class)
- Driving License
- Passport
- PAN Card (with Photograph)
- Voter Card
- Voter List (with Photograph)
- Residential Proof (Any one of the following self-attested documents issued prior to 5 years):
- Ration Card (issued by Food & Supplies Department, Haryana)
- Voter Card (issued by Election Department, Haryana)
- Name of the applicant in the voter's list that shows a photograph.
- In case none of the above are available, a self-declaration document along with any other documentary proof verified by the District Social Welfare Officer.
- Other Essential Documents:
- Aadhaar Card of the parents (Optional, but highly recommended for smooth processing and DBT)
- Income Certificate
- Passport-size photographs of the parent(s)
- Caste Certificate (if applicable)
- Saving Bank account details of the applicant with a photocopy of the passbook
- Family ID (Parivar Pehchan Patra)
- Birth Certificate of the girl child(ren)
- Domicile Certificate of Haryana
